Home
last modified time | relevance | path

Searched defs:direction (Results 1 – 25 of 63) sorted by relevance

123

/arch/sparc/kernel/
Ddma.c64 size_t size, enum dma_data_direction direction) in dma_map_single()
77 enum dma_data_direction direction) in dma_unmap_single()
92 enum dma_data_direction direction) in dma_map_page()
105 size_t size, enum dma_data_direction direction) in dma_unmap_page()
119 int nents, enum dma_data_direction direction) in dma_map_sg()
130 int nents, enum dma_data_direction direction) in dma_unmap_sg()
143 size_t size, enum dma_data_direction direction) in dma_sync_single_for_cpu()
157 size_t size, enum dma_data_direction direction) in dma_sync_single_for_device()
174 enum dma_data_direction direction) in dma_sync_single_range_for_cpu()
182 enum dma_data_direction direction) in dma_sync_single_range_for_device()
[all …]
Dioport.c340 dma_addr_t sbus_map_single(struct device *dev, void *va, size_t len, int direction) in sbus_map_single()
353 void sbus_unmap_single(struct device *dev, dma_addr_t ba, size_t n, int direction) in sbus_unmap_single()
358 int sbus_map_sg(struct device *dev, struct scatterlist *sg, int n, int direction) in sbus_map_sg()
369 void sbus_unmap_sg(struct device *dev, struct scatterlist *sg, int n, int direction) in sbus_unmap_sg()
374 void sbus_dma_sync_single_for_cpu(struct device *dev, dma_addr_t ba, size_t size, int direction) in sbus_dma_sync_single_for_cpu()
378 void sbus_dma_sync_single_for_device(struct device *dev, dma_addr_t ba, size_t size, int direction) in sbus_dma_sync_single_for_device()
493 int direction) in pci_map_single()
509 int direction) in pci_unmap_single()
523 unsigned long offset, size_t size, int direction) in pci_map_page()
532 dma_addr_t dma_address, size_t size, int direction) in pci_unmap_page()
[all …]
/arch/cris/include/asm/
Ddma-mapping.h42 enum dma_data_direction direction) in dma_map_single()
50 enum dma_data_direction direction) in dma_unmap_single()
57 enum dma_data_direction direction) in dma_map_sg()
65 size_t size, enum dma_data_direction direction) in dma_map_page()
73 enum dma_data_direction direction) in dma_unmap_page()
81 enum dma_data_direction direction) in dma_unmap_sg()
88 enum dma_data_direction direction) in dma_sync_single_for_cpu()
94 enum dma_data_direction direction) in dma_sync_single_for_device()
101 enum dma_data_direction direction) in dma_sync_single_range_for_cpu()
108 enum dma_data_direction direction) in dma_sync_single_range_for_device()
[all …]
/arch/avr32/include/asm/
Ddma-mapping.h118 enum dma_data_direction direction) in dma_map_single()
140 enum dma_data_direction direction) in dma_unmap_single()
162 enum dma_data_direction direction) in dma_map_page()
184 enum dma_data_direction direction) in dma_unmap_page()
213 enum dma_data_direction direction) in dma_map_sg()
241 enum dma_data_direction direction) in dma_unmap_sg()
265 size_t size, enum dma_data_direction direction) in dma_sync_single_for_cpu()
276 size_t size, enum dma_data_direction direction) in dma_sync_single_for_device()
284 enum dma_data_direction direction) in dma_sync_single_range_for_cpu()
293 enum dma_data_direction direction) in dma_sync_single_range_for_device()
[all …]
/arch/mips/mm/
Ddma-default.c136 enum dma_data_direction direction) in __dma_sync()
157 enum dma_data_direction direction) in dma_map_single()
170 enum dma_data_direction direction) in dma_unmap_single()
182 enum dma_data_direction direction) in dma_map_sg()
204 unsigned long offset, size_t size, enum dma_data_direction direction) in dma_map_page()
221 enum dma_data_direction direction) in dma_unmap_page()
238 enum dma_data_direction direction) in dma_unmap_sg()
259 size_t size, enum dma_data_direction direction) in dma_sync_single_for_cpu()
274 size_t size, enum dma_data_direction direction) in dma_sync_single_for_device()
290 unsigned long offset, size_t size, enum dma_data_direction direction) in dma_sync_single_range_for_cpu()
[all …]
/arch/powerpc/include/asm/
Ddma-mapping.h169 enum dma_data_direction direction, in dma_map_single_attrs()
184 enum dma_data_direction direction, in dma_unmap_single_attrs()
197 enum dma_data_direction direction, in dma_map_page_attrs()
210 enum dma_data_direction direction, in dma_unmap_page_attrs()
221 int nents, enum dma_data_direction direction, in dma_map_sg_attrs()
233 enum dma_data_direction direction, in dma_unmap_sg_attrs()
262 enum dma_data_direction direction) in dma_map_single()
269 enum dma_data_direction direction) in dma_unmap_single()
276 enum dma_data_direction direction) in dma_map_page()
283 enum dma_data_direction direction) in dma_unmap_page()
[all …]
/arch/sparc/include/asm/
Ddma-mapping_64.h51 enum dma_data_direction direction) in dma_map_single()
58 enum dma_data_direction direction) in dma_unmap_single()
65 enum dma_data_direction direction) in dma_map_page()
73 enum dma_data_direction direction) in dma_unmap_page()
79 int nents, enum dma_data_direction direction) in dma_map_sg()
85 int nents, enum dma_data_direction direction) in dma_unmap_sg()
92 enum dma_data_direction direction) in dma_sync_single_for_cpu()
100 enum dma_data_direction direction) in dma_sync_single_for_device()
109 enum dma_data_direction direction) in dma_sync_single_range_for_cpu()
118 enum dma_data_direction direction) in dma_sync_single_range_for_device()
[all …]
Dpci_64.h51 size_t size, int direction) in pci_map_single()
58 size_t size, int direction) in pci_unmap_single()
84 int nents, int direction) in pci_map_sg()
91 int nents, int direction) in pci_unmap_sg()
99 size_t size, int direction) in pci_dma_sync_single_for_cpu()
107 size_t size, int direction) in pci_dma_sync_single_for_device()
114 int nents, int direction) in pci_dma_sync_sg_for_cpu()
122 int nelems, int direction) in pci_dma_sync_sg_for_device()
/arch/um/include/asm/
Ddma-mapping.h37 enum dma_data_direction direction) in dma_map_single()
45 enum dma_data_direction direction) in dma_unmap_single()
53 enum dma_data_direction direction) in dma_map_page()
61 enum dma_data_direction direction) in dma_unmap_page()
68 enum dma_data_direction direction) in dma_map_sg()
76 enum dma_data_direction direction) in dma_unmap_sg()
83 enum dma_data_direction direction) in dma_sync_single()
90 enum dma_data_direction direction) in dma_sync_sg()
109 enum dma_data_direction direction) in dma_sync_single_range()
116 enum dma_data_direction direction) in dma_cache_sync()
/arch/xtensa/include/asm/
Ddma-mapping.h38 enum dma_data_direction direction) in dma_map_single()
47 enum dma_data_direction direction) in dma_unmap_single()
54 enum dma_data_direction direction) in dma_map_sg()
72 size_t size, enum dma_data_direction direction) in dma_map_page()
80 enum dma_data_direction direction) in dma_unmap_page()
88 enum dma_data_direction direction) in dma_unmap_sg()
95 enum dma_data_direction direction) in dma_sync_single_for_cpu()
102 enum dma_data_direction direction) in dma_sync_single_for_device()
110 enum dma_data_direction direction) in dma_sync_single_range_for_cpu()
119 enum dma_data_direction direction) in dma_sync_single_range_for_device()
[all …]
/arch/blackfin/include/asm/
Dpci.h52 size_t size, int direction) in pci_map_single()
69 size_t size, int direction) in pci_unmap_single()
93 int nents, int direction) in pci_map_sg()
105 int nents, int direction) in pci_unmap_sg()
124 int direction) in pci_dma_sync_single()
140 int direction) in pci_dma_sync_sg()
/arch/parisc/include/asm/
Ddma-mapping.h79 enum dma_data_direction direction) in dma_map_single()
86 enum dma_data_direction direction) in dma_unmap_single()
93 enum dma_data_direction direction) in dma_map_sg()
100 enum dma_data_direction direction) in dma_unmap_sg()
107 size_t size, enum dma_data_direction direction) in dma_map_page()
114 enum dma_data_direction direction) in dma_unmap_page()
122 enum dma_data_direction direction) in dma_sync_single_for_cpu()
130 enum dma_data_direction direction) in dma_sync_single_for_device()
139 enum dma_data_direction direction) in dma_sync_single_range_for_cpu()
148 enum dma_data_direction direction) in dma_sync_single_range_for_device()
[all …]
/arch/x86/include/asm/
Ddma-mapping.h93 int direction) in dma_map_single()
103 int direction) in dma_unmap_single()
114 int nents, int direction) in dma_map_sg()
124 int direction) in dma_unmap_sg()
135 size_t size, int direction) in dma_sync_single_for_cpu()
147 size_t size, int direction) in dma_sync_single_for_device()
159 unsigned long offset, size_t size, int direction) in dma_sync_single_range_for_cpu()
173 int direction) in dma_sync_single_range_for_device()
186 int nelems, int direction) in dma_sync_sg_for_cpu()
198 int nelems, int direction) in dma_sync_sg_for_device()
[all …]
/arch/powerpc/kernel/
Ddma-iommu.c39 enum dma_data_direction direction, in dma_iommu_map_page()
48 size_t size, enum dma_data_direction direction, in dma_iommu_unmap_page()
57 int nelems, enum dma_data_direction direction, in dma_iommu_map_sg()
65 int nelems, enum dma_data_direction direction, in dma_iommu_unmap_sg()
Ddma.c69 int nents, enum dma_data_direction direction, in dma_direct_map_sg()
85 int nents, enum dma_data_direction direction, in dma_direct_unmap_sg()
118 enum dma_data_direction direction, in dma_direct_unmap_page()
126 enum dma_data_direction direction) in dma_direct_sync_sg()
137 enum dma_data_direction direction) in dma_direct_sync_single_range()
Dibmebus.c86 enum dma_data_direction direction, in ibmebus_map_page()
95 enum dma_data_direction direction, in ibmebus_unmap_page()
103 int nents, enum dma_data_direction direction, in ibmebus_map_sg()
119 int nents, enum dma_data_direction direction, in ibmebus_unmap_sg()
/arch/ia64/sn/pci/
Dpci_dma.c177 size_t size, int direction, in sn_dma_map_single_attrs()
219 size_t size, int direction, in sn_dma_unmap_single_attrs()
242 int nhwentries, int direction, in sn_dma_unmap_sg_attrs()
276 int nhwentries, int direction, struct dma_attrs *attrs) in sn_dma_map_sg_attrs()
326 size_t size, int direction) in sn_dma_sync_single_for_cpu()
333 size_t size, int direction) in sn_dma_sync_single_for_device()
340 int nelems, int direction) in sn_dma_sync_sg_for_cpu()
347 int nelems, int direction) in sn_dma_sync_sg_for_device()
/arch/frv/mb93090-mb00/
Dpci-dma.c49 enum dma_data_direction direction) in dma_map_single()
78 enum dma_data_direction direction) in dma_map_sg()
116 size_t size, enum dma_data_direction direction) in dma_map_page()
Dpci-dma-nommu.c117 enum dma_data_direction direction) in dma_map_single()
146 enum dma_data_direction direction) in dma_map_sg()
170 size_t size, enum dma_data_direction direction) in dma_map_page()
/arch/blackfin/kernel/
Ddma-mapping.c144 enum dma_data_direction direction) in dma_map_single()
157 enum dma_data_direction direction) in dma_map_sg()
176 enum dma_data_direction direction) in dma_unmap_single()
183 int nhwentries, enum dma_data_direction direction) in dma_unmap_sg()
/arch/alpha/kernel/
Dpci-noop.c126 int direction) in pci_map_single()
133 int direction) in pci_unmap_single()
139 int direction) in pci_map_sg()
146 int direction) in pci_unmap_sg()
178 enum dma_data_direction direction) in dma_map_sg()
/arch/x86/kernel/
Dpci-nommu.c30 int direction) in nommu_map_single()
57 int nents, int direction) in nommu_map_sg()
/arch/parisc/kernel/
Dpci-dma.c448 …pa11_dma_map_single(struct device *dev, void *addr, size_t size, enum dma_data_direction direction) in pa11_dma_map_single()
456 …p_single(struct device *dev, dma_addr_t dma_handle, size_t size, enum dma_data_direction direction) in pa11_dma_unmap_single()
473 …ap_sg(struct device *dev, struct scatterlist *sglist, int nents, enum dma_data_direction direction) in pa11_dma_map_sg()
488 …ap_sg(struct device *dev, struct scatterlist *sglist, int nents, enum dma_data_direction direction) in pa11_dma_unmap_sg()
504 … *dev, dma_addr_t dma_handle, unsigned long offset, size_t size, enum dma_data_direction direction) in pa11_dma_sync_single_for_cpu()
511 … *dev, dma_addr_t dma_handle, unsigned long offset, size_t size, enum dma_data_direction direction) in pa11_dma_sync_single_for_device()
518 …r_cpu(struct device *dev, struct scatterlist *sglist, int nents, enum dma_data_direction direction) in pa11_dma_sync_sg_for_cpu()
528 …evice(struct device *dev, struct scatterlist *sglist, int nents, enum dma_data_direction direction) in pa11_dma_sync_sg_for_device()
/arch/frv/mm/
Ddma-alloc.c150 void consistent_sync(void *vaddr, size_t size, int direction) in consistent_sync()
176 size_t size, int direction) in consistent_sync_page()
/arch/powerpc/platforms/ps3/
Dsystem-bus.c568 unsigned long offset, size_t size, enum dma_data_direction direction, in ps3_sb_map_page()
590 enum dma_data_direction direction, in ps3_ioc0_map_page()
625 size_t size, enum dma_data_direction direction, struct dma_attrs *attrs) in ps3_unmap_page()
639 int nents, enum dma_data_direction direction, struct dma_attrs *attrs) in ps3_sb_map_sg()
668 enum dma_data_direction direction, in ps3_ioc0_map_sg()
676 int nents, enum dma_data_direction direction, struct dma_attrs *attrs) in ps3_sb_unmap_sg()
684 int nents, enum dma_data_direction direction, in ps3_ioc0_unmap_sg()

123